Never Stop Dating Your Spouse

date dayNever stop dating your spouse!

This advice was given to Elaine and I as a young married couple (wish we could remember who). And we have done our best to keep it going and model it to our kids & others. It turns out that people were watching for our social media posts every Tuesday. We even inspired a few couples to start something similar. 

When our kids were young and I worked at Muskoka Woods, it was easy to get one of the rec staff to come watch the girls (any chance to get off property and raid my fridge I think). 

There have been interruptions in the plan, like in 2017 when I was suffering more from post concussion syndrome, but, if you get off track, start again the next week. 

Date day has been a weekly plan for a long time (Tuesdays on my day off for many years). The point is to carve out space in our schedules to spend time together and make new memories, just the two of us. One day your kids will be all grown up and only come for a day or the weekend and Christmas of course. 

These moments of connection allow us to refocus and remember why we love each other. It creates the time and space to fully enjoy and appreciate one another, even amidst the busyness of regular life. Here are some of the date days activities we have done:
